The term \u201cmindfulness\u201d was defined by Jon Kabat-Zinn as \u201cpaying attention in a particular way, on purpose, in the present moment, and nonjudgmentally\u201d (1). Kabat-Zinn was the original developer and leader of the Mindfulness-Based Stress Reduction program at the University of Massachusetts Medical School. He wrote the book Full Catastrophe Living in 1990 to offer guidance on living mindfully based on his experiences with this program since 1979 (1). When meals are rushed, the brain lags in registering fullness, often resulting in consuming more calories than needed. This behavior can snowball into binge eating episodes, especially for individuals already struggling with emotional eating patterns.<\/p>\n<h3>Focus Goal &#8211; TimeJar<\/h3>\n<p>By engaging with these cues, people can transition from eating mindlessly to savoring their meals. By slowing down and checking in with your emotions and hunger levels, you gain more control over your responses. Studies have shown that mindfulness practices can reduce the frequency and intensity of binge episodes while improving emotional regulation around food.
